CACI International Inc reported strong Q2 '25 earnings, beating revenue and EPS estimates, with a notable 18% y/y backlog growth and improved operating margins. Despite positive financials, CACI's share price dropped, possibly due to profit-taking or market manipulation in a lightly traded stock. The outlook under the new Trump administration appears favorable, with expected increases in defense spending benefiting CACI's largest revenue contributor, the DoD.

CACI International (CACI) came out with quarterly earnings of $5.95 per share, beating the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$5.17 per share. This compares to earnings of $4.36 per share a year ago.
